Wrex in ME1. Tank with biotics and specialization in weapons - I thought "powers" screen kidding. It isn't. The only bad thing about him is damage to Vanguard Shepard's self-esteem.
Notable addition - high-leveled Kaidan - everyone's flying or fallen from Neural Shock or just got thier weapons overheated. Low-leveled Kaidan is totally another tune, though.

Miranda in ME2. Strips any protections, have passive boost to squad, have 31 talent points so I can use even Slam to get biotic detonation... nice.
Notable addition - Liara. Singularity to strip defences/crowd control/biotic detonation, warp for... well, warp is warp, and Stasis for not only immobilizing enemy but also damaging its protection and make fall to ground. Very nice, but only for one mission

Each squadmate/team is strong for some situations and against certain enemies.

I guess I would say Samara/Thane & Miranda are very useful for almost any situation (versatility).
If you're not a soldier class you might consider replacing Samara/Thane with Grunt/Garrus (Grunt is very useful on collector missions and Garrus overload for mechs).

But overall I suppose the best one  is Miranda for her abilities. Combat-wise not so much. It gives you a guarantee that she will be effective.
Followed closely by Samara (Biotic abilities + AR = Biotic and Combat badassery) and Thane.

The stronger team combat wise for me would be Garrus/Thane and Grunt. Very strong team for collectors and Eclipse mercenaries.

If you're fighting mechs and blue suns mercenaries, bring in Garrus and Miranda.

If you're fighting Geth, don't choose biotic squadmates since they're not  very useful. I usually bring Garrus/Legion & Miranda/Tali for geth missions.

If you're fighting only mercenaries, you might consider bringing Jack or another biotic (like Samara with area abilities for crowd control) with someone else depending on your class and the type of mercs:

-Blue suns? Jack & Miranda (if you're soldier)/Garrus (if you're another class).

-Eclipse mercs? Jack/Samara & Thane (soldier class) /Grunt (if you're not soldier class).

-Blood pack? Miranda/Samara & Thane(soldier/vanguard class)/Grunt (other classes).

Conclusion: Every squadmate has it's pros and cons against certain types of enemies, but in terms of versability I have to say that Miranda wins since you can bring him to a mission and be almost sure that you'll find her abilities useful.

In terms of  best at combat, Grunt wins, followed by Garrus.

In terms of best biotic and good at combat, Samara wins, followed by Thane.

Best crowd control? Jack. Downside is she is very weak.

Worst squadmate? Mordin. Low health, bad weapons, only useful ability incineration, and it's very target specific (only armored targets). In high difficulty levels Mordin is useless.

Jacob is good against Blook pack and Eclipse mercs. But I found he becomes less useful in Insanity since it tends to rush to enemies (and die) to easily.
